We hired Frye Transfer three times within three months. First when we arrived in Tennessee to help us unload the 26' truck in which we brought our belongings. We hired two men and they worked extremely hard all day long to unload and fit our stuff into a storage unit. They worked so hard that we gave them each a large tip on top of the price we paid to the company. They were professional, courteous, respectful and took care with our belongings. After finding an apartment we again hired them to move just a few of our belongings up some very steep stairs. We didn't want to move too much cause we knew we'd be moving again as soon as we found a property to purchase. Again they did a superb job. Once we found our property, we hired them again and they loaded up a 26' truck with all our belongs and carried the few items we had in the apartment down the steep stairs. Unloaded everything in our garage or house as directed. They worked carefully and efficiently. I can't speak highly enough of this company and it's employees. I am almost completely unpacked and there is not a single item broken. Of course I packed my things very well. God forbid we ever have to move again, but if we do, we'll be calling Frye Transfer!
